Assonet man dies from injuries sustained in hit-and-run motorcycle collision

A local man has died while on vacation.
According to a GoFundMe fundraiser, Kevin Oliveira of Assonet tragically passed away in Brazil on Thursday.
Oliveira was involved in a hit-and-run motorcycle collision while walking, requiring extensive medical treatment. Sadly, he eventually succumbed to his injuries approximately two weeks later.
The John Phillip Foundation, in which Oliveira was a part of, issued a statement on social media.
“It is with heavy hearts that we mourn the loss of our dear friend, Kevin. He was not only a cherished member of our community, but a brother, uncle, and a true friend to so many. His kindness, generosity, and unwavering support touched the lives of everyone who knew him. As a business owner and member of our small town and community, he leaves behind a legacy of dedication, hard work, and love. Kevin had a unique way of making everyone feel seen and valued, he brought so much laughter and joy, and his presence will be deeply missed by all of us. Today, we honor his life, and our hearts are with his family, friends, and loved ones during this incredibly difficult time. Rest in peace, Kevin. You will always be remembered.”
The GoFundMe has raised over $60,000 to bring Oliveira back home from Brazil.
Services have not yet been announced.
